Nik Weis St. Urbans-Hof Riesling Estate Bottled From Old Vines 2015

Mosel, GermanyThe original vines around the St. Urbans-Hof Estate buildings were planted by Nik Weis’s grandfather in 1949 and many have yet to replanted. The current average age is now 50+ years old. Deep roots down into the bedrock slate produce classic Mosel riesling with structure and terrific refinement. Weis has recently decided to use only the oldest parcels for his Estate Riesling and it's paying off. Add to this ambient and indigenous yeasts and the focus is now all terroir and high quality output. Expect a bright, complex mix of orchard fruits led by apricots, with ripe mango and a delicious, stony, mineral character to freshen the off-dry finish. Elegant, fresh, food-friendly - what a bargain.Tasted: 25 January 2017Tasted by: Anthony GismondiPrices:
